    Fresh choreography for Coppelia funny & engaging

    by jvooaoij on 4/23/13Chrysler Hall - Norfolk

    The first act followed the traditional choreography but the second and third acts were choreography I had not previously seen and were wonderfully executed. Second act featured Coppelia mimicing all the dolls in the shop in a cleaver and amusing way. Really held the attention and captured the theme of the story. The final act showcased the wedding celebration with characters not seen before in this classical ballet and included a wonderful pas de deux. I would love to see it again. Birmingham Ballet does an excellent job in all aspects.
